Amidst the global race to develop more efficient semiconductors, Cadence Design Systems is positioned as a key beneficiary of the AI boom by providing essential electronic design automation (EDA) software and hardware. According to reports, the company is highlighted as a core growth holding due to its indispensable role in advanced chip design workflows. This strategic position is supported by a high-margin, recurring revenue business model that ensures strong customer retention and durable competitive advantages.
Cadence operates in a near-duopoly alongside its primary peer, Synopsys (SNPS), with both firms dominating the global EDA software market. Per market data, Cadence has seen robust revenue growth driven by surging demand from major chipmakers like Nvidia and Apple, who utilize its tools to accelerate processor innovation cycles. Financial reports indicate that the company maintains operating margins exceeding 30%, further solidifying its moat within the highly specialized technology sector.
